Phone with a Bad ESN

If i purchase a SPRINT phone with a bad ESN will I be able to activate it on ALLTEL? Do those two companies share an ESN database of some kind? I will really like to get a sprint one with a bad ESN off ebay, as they are relatively inexpensive. Thanks for your help!

Re: Phone with a Bad ESN

Alltel will activate it.

I have a sprint Diamond on alltel right now and it works 100%, flash alltel rom, edit epst, and install Alltel PRI and you will have everything working.

Alltel does not care if it is sprint, Verizon, US Cellular or any other carrier ESN. I have activated all of those carriers phones on Alltel and never with a problem.

So you will be safe. Its a cheap way to get phones to
